The RGB color code for color number #C7C4CD is RGB(199, 196, 205). In the RGB color model, #C7C4CD has a red value of 199, a green value of 196, and a blue value of 205.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 2.9%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 19.6%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 260° (degrees), 8.3 % saturation, and 78.6 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#C7C4CD has a hue of 260° (degrees), 4.4 % saturation and 80.4 % brightness/value.
Color C7C4CD is cool or warm?
Color C7C4CD is a cool color.
What is the LRV of C7C4CD?
Color code C7C4CD has an LRV of nearly 56.
By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
